As part of Kmag's Sampling Season we're bringing you a great remix competition in conjunction with Shogun Audio. The track you need to remix is Icicle's Time To Remember which came out on Shogun's sister label SGN:LTD in 2007. Congratulations to the Dirtyphonics crew who celebrated a year of seriously hard work by picking up the gong for Best Newcomer Producers at the Drum & Bass Arena Awards held at the Ministry Of Sound on August 13th.
